JVM-Electronics

  • Aumentar fuente
  • Fuente predeterminada
  • Disminuir fuente

Mikrobasic - libreria USART(1)

E-mail Imprimir PDF
Este articulo muestra un ejemplo de la librería USART de Mikrobasic, el ejemplo muestra un PIC18F452 conectado con un conversor MAX232 de tipo TTL/RS232.

Codigo:

program rs232_com_test
dim received_byte as byte

main:
Usart_Init(2400) ' Initialize USART module
while true
if Usart_Data_Ready = 1 then ' If data is received
received_byte = Usart_Read ' Read received data
Usart_Write(received_byte) ' Send data via USART
end if
wend
end.

Esquema:

esquema

Para probar este ejemplo es posible utilizar la herramienta terminal de comunicación que viene con el compilador Mikrobasic. Dicha herramienta se encuentra en el menú Tools/USART terminal Ctrl+T.

terminal_usart

 
English Spanish